Development Control in Coastal Protection Area

Development within the Belfast Lough Coastal Policy Area is strictly controlled and limited to national/regional importance infrastructure that outweighs environmental impact, or other development that does not harm coastal landscape qualities while protecting nature conservation value.

Development within the Belfast Lough Coastal Policy Area will be strictly controlled and limited to the following: (a) Development of such national or regional importance that outweighs any detrimental impact on the coastal environment, including works to maintain or improve any necessary infrastructure or flood defences; and (b) Other development where it can be demonstrated that the proposal will not harm the qualities of the coastal landscape (including seascape character) while still protecting its nature conservation value.
